Why modern aesthetic clinics are transitioning to non-invasive electroporation platforms.
In the rapidly evolving landscape of advanced skincare and dermatology, the delivery of active compounds deep into the dermal matrix has long remained a primary challenge. While the skin's outermost layer, the stratum corneum, serves as an essential protective barrier against external pathogens, it also blocks the penetration of high-molecular-weight therapeutic agents, such as hyaluronic acid, peptides, and collagen. Traditional topical applications exhibit an absorption rate of less than 3%.
To overcome this limitation, electroporation (EP) technology has emerged as the definitive gold standard. By utilizing short, high-voltage electrical pulses, electroporation temporarily destabilizes the lipid bilayer of the cell membrane. This process creates transient, hydrophilic micro-pores that increase skin permeability by up to 400 times, enabling direct, pain-free transdermal delivery of specialized mesotherapy cocktails without compromising the cellular structure. Understanding the cellular biophysics behind transient micropore formation.
Electroporation relies on a precise electro-physical principle. When an external electric field exceeding the cell membrane's natural barrier potential is applied, a localized voltage drop occurs across the lipid bilayer. This induces structural rearrangements, giving rise to aqueous channels or "electropores."
Unlike iontophoresis, which only permits the passage of small, ionized molecules, electroporation facilitates the migration of neutral, macromolecular structures. Once the electric field is deactivated, the cell membrane undergoes a natural sealing process, retaining the administered serums directly inside the intracellular space. This mechanism makes electroporation highly complementary to other medical-spa methodologies.
| Technology Type | Target Penetration Depth | Molecular Weight Limit | Invasiveness / Down Time | Primary Clinical Indication |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Electroporation (EP) | Dermis / Subcutaneous | Up to 1,000,000 Da (HA, Peptides) | Non-invasive / Zero Down Time | Deep hydration, hyperpigmentation, anti-aging |
| Iontophoresis | Epidermis only | Limited to small ionic molecules (<5000 Da) | Non-invasive / Zero Down Time | Superficial skin conditioning, ion-infusion |
| Microneedling (Physical) | Stratum Basale / Dermis | Unlimited (via physical micro-channels) | Minimally invasive / 24-48h down time | Scar revision, collagen induction therapy |
| Radiofrequency (RF) | Deep Dermis / SMAS | N/A (Thermal stimulation only) | Non-invasive to minimally invasive | Tissue tightening, structural remodeling |

Our professional electroporation platforms operate on adjustable high-voltage pulses ranging from 10V to 80V, utilizing pulse widths in the millisecond or microsecond domain. This provides enough energy to generate micro-channels in the cell membranes without triggering pain or thermal tissue damage.
Traditional mesotherapy involves micro-needles, which can cause discomfort, swelling, and temporary downtime. Electroporation is an entirely non-invasive, pain-free alternative. It allows active serums to penetrate the stratum corneum through electrical stimulation, making it ideal for clients seeking effective treatments without needles.
